CHANGE: Bruce Power to host Telephone Town Hall with Grey-Bruce health officials COVID-19 pandemic

Since the announcement of Bruce Power to host a Telephone Town Hall on Thursday evening with health officials from Grey Bruce to provide residents with the latest information on the COVID-19 pandemic, there has been significant interest from across the Region. Additionally, Canada is experiencing significant strain on telecommunications systems due to heavier use.

To ensure as many people as possible can participate and we do not increase these telecommunications challenges there will be two ways to participate tomorrow:

1. A large number of Bruce and Grey county residents will receive a phone call invitation just before the scheduled 6:45 p.m. start of the Virtual Town Hall. The Virtual Town Hall will run from 6:45-7:30 p.m.

2. For those that do not receive a call the Virtual Town Hall will be available on the Bruce Power website at www.brucepower.com/ starting at 8 p.m.

A full recording of the call will also be shared on social media channels for people to listen to at their convenience or share.
